Getting Started with Ultra PDF Editor
Overview
Ultra PDF Editor runs entirely in your browser. There are no accounts to create, no uploads to remote servers, and no desktop apps to install. Follow the steps below to start editing immediately.
1. Launch the editor
- Visit the editor page.
- Drag a PDF into the drop zone or click Upload PDF and select a file.
- Wait for the local loader to finish. Large files (25 MB+) may take a few seconds as the browser decodes them in memory.
2. Explore the workspace
- Viewport: Your active page renders in a pixel-perfect canvas powered by
pdf.js5.4.296. - Toolbar: Switch between Text, Draw, Highlight, and Redact tools. Tool controls update contextually.
- Navigation: Use arrow buttons or the keyboard to move between pages. Zoom presets keep annotations precise.
3. Add annotations
Text
- Select Text.
- Click anywhere on the page to drop a text box.
- Edit inline, adjust font size (12-18 pt), color, and apply bold or italic styling.
Draw
- Select Draw.
- Hold and drag to sign or sketch. Stroke width adapts to your zoom level so exported lines stay crisp.
Highlight or Redact
- Select Highlight or Redact.
- Click and drag to create a rectangle. Highlights export with subtle transparency; redactions flatten to solid black.
4. Export the PDF
- Click Export PDF or press
Cmd/Ctrl + S. - Ultra PDF Editor rebuilds each page with your annotations using
pdf-lib1.17.1. Text stays vector-based and selectable. - A download prompt appears with the suffix
-annotated.pdf.
Helpful keyboard shortcuts
Cmd/Ctrl + Z: Undo the most recent annotation on the current page.Cmd/Ctrl + S: Export the PDF.←/→: Navigate pages.Cmd/Ctrl + +orCmd/Ctrl + -: Zoom in and out.
